Heavy-Duty Roller Conveyor

A roller conveyor built for loads that would flatten a light-duty line. Heavy steel rollers are carried in a structural frame with the pitch set so the load is always supported by several rollers at once, and full-length guard rails keep product tracking straight along the run. It works as a pair with a powered belt conveyor alongside it, so loads can be moved under power on one path and staged or hand-fed by gravity on the other. Frame and rails are finished in high-visibility industrial coatings, with the guard rail picked out so the working edge reads clearly on a busy floor.
